The ONLY problem I see with Elba being Bond is the age thing. Everyone talks about how Craig is getting too old for the role at 49, but Elba's not that far behind him at 45 this year. So figure Craig does this film that comes out in 2019, Elba is 47 by then, and his first film would be...what...2022...which would make him 50 in his first appearance in the role.

Connery was 32 in his first Bond film.
Lazenby was 30.
Moore was 46.
Dalton was 41.
Brosnan was 42.
Craig was 38.

So Elba would be the oldest actor to play his first Bond role.

I think Elba would make a SPECTACULAR Bond, but with so many people saying Craig is too old I just don't see how they wouldn't also say Elba is too old???
